The Mega Millions jackpot rose to $110 million ahead of the Tuesday, May 13 drawing after no one matched all the winning numbers on Friday, May 9.

If someone matches all six numbers on Tuesday night, they will have the option of a one-time cash payment of $49.4 million. The numbers were drawn just after 11 p.m. ET, and we have the results below.

There have been three Mega Millions winners this year, with the most recent being the April 18 win in Ohio of a $112 million jackpot. Before then, a lucky lottery ticket holder in Illinois took home a $344 million jackpot on March 25, while another lucky person hit the Mega Millions jackpot on Jan. 17 for $113 million.

Here are the winning numbers from the drawing on Tuesday, May 13, 2025.

Mega Millions winning numbers for 5/13/25

The winning numbers for Tuesday, May 13, are: 6, 29, 33, 47, 68 Megaball: 20

Did anyone win the Mega Millions?

No one won the Mega Millions jackpot or any of the Match 5 prizes.

How to play the Mega Millions

To play the Mega Millions, you have to buy a ticket. You can do this at a variety of locations, including your local convenience store, gas station, or even grocery store. In some states, Mega Millions tickets can be bought online.

Once you have your ticket, you need to pick six numbers. Five of them will be white balls with numbers from 1 to 70. The gold Mega Ball ranges from 1 to 24.

If you’re feeling especially unlucky or don’t want to go through the hassle of picking, you can ask for a “Quick Pick” or an “Easy Pick.” These options let the computer randomly generate numbers for you.

Mega Millions tickets now include a built-in multiplier, which increases non-jackpot prizes by two, three, four, five, or 10 times. Before, players had to pay an extra dollar to add the “Megaplier”; now it’s free.

There are 15 Megapiler balls in all:

  • 2X, five balls

  • 3X, six balls

  • 4X, three balls

  • 5X, one ball

Where can you buy lottery tickets?

Tickets can be purchased in person at gas stations, convenience stores and grocery stores. Some airport terminals may also sell lottery tickets.
